package io.netty.handler.codec.http.multipart;
import io.netty.buffer.ByteBuf;
import io.netty.buffer.Unpooled;
import io.netty.util.AbstractReferenceCounted;
import io.netty.util.internal.ObjectUtil;
import java.nio.charset.Charset;
import java.util.ArrayList;
import java.util.List;
/**
* This Attribute is only for Encoder use to insert special command between object if needed
* (like Multipart Mixed mode)
*/
final class InternalAttribute extends AbstractReferenceCounted implements InterfaceHttpData {
private final List<ByteBuf> value = new ArrayList<ByteBuf>();
private final Charset charset;
private int size;
InternalAttribute(Charset charset) {
this.charset = charset;
}
@Override
public HttpDataType getHttpDataType() {
return HttpDataType.InternalAttribute;
}
public void addValue(String value) {
ObjectUtil.checkNotNull(value, "value");
ByteBuf buf = Unpooled.copiedBuffer(value, charset);
this.value.add(buf);
size += buf.readableBytes();
}
public void addValue(String value, int rank) {
ObjectUtil.checkNotNull(value, "value");
ByteBuf buf = Unpooled.copiedBuffer(value, charset);
this.value.add(rank, buf);
size += buf.readableBytes();
}
public void setValue(String value, int rank) {
ObjectUtil.checkNotNull(value, "value");
